Strong tornadoes form in a low cloud just below a thunderstorm what kind of cloud is this called?

This kind of cloud is typically called a wall cloud. Wall clouds are often associated with severe thunderstorms and can be a precursor to the development of a tornado.

What happens when water and ice particles rub together inside a thunderstrom cloud?

When water and ice particles collide inside a thunderstorm cloud, it results in the build-up of electric charge. This separation of positive and negative charges leads to the formation of lightning as the charges seek to balance themselves by flowing as electric currents.

How did nimbostratus cloud gets its name?

It got its name by combining the words nimbo and stratus. Stratus clouds are ones that form in layers, and look like they kind of 'blend in' with the sky. When you add the word nimbo to a cloud name, it means a dark rain cloud. Therefore, the nimbostrautus cloud is a dark, layered rain cloud.
